CharacterIterator getIndex() method in Java with Examples Last Updated : 29 Jul, 2019 Comments Improve Suggest changes Like Article Like Report The getIndex() method of java.text.CharacterIterator interface in Java is used to get the current index that is to be read by this CharacterIterator. This method returns that index number. Syntax: public int getIndex() Parameter: This method do not accept any parameter. Return Value: This method returns the index number that is to be read by this CharacterIterator. Exception: This method do not throw any Exception.
